Cliffard's usage pattern, beyond the headline number

Cliffard splits its recorded history at 1932: 51% of all births land in the more recent half, 49% in the earlier half, an evenly balanced pattern over time. The single quietest year was 1920 (5 births) -- compare that against the 1931 peak of 10 for a sense of just how much the name's popularity has swung.

Frequently Asked Questions

How popular is the name Cliffard?
Cliffard has been given to 142 babies in the U.S. since 1917, according to SSA data. Its last appearance in the data was 1967. 10 babies were born in 1931, its single highest year.
When was Cliffard most popular?
Cliffard was most popular in the 1930s decade with 43 total births. The single peak year was 1931.
How long has the name Cliffard been used?
The SSA has tracked Cliffard since 1917 -- 51 years through the most recent 1967 data.
What names are similar to Cliffard?
Names with a similar sound or spelling include Clifford, Clinton, Clifton, Clint, and 4 more. These share a common prefix and are also used for boys.
